The Union Minister of State for Fisheries, Animal Husbandry and Dairying, Dr Sanjeev Balyan expressed his displeasure over the absence of the district Collector and local MLA during his visit to Koraput district on Tuesday.

Balyan was on a visit to Koraput to review the Centre's developmental works being implemented in the aspirational district. However, he was left dejected after the district Collector and local MLA gave the meeting a miss and he had to manage with the Project Director of the DRDA instead.

Expressing his displeasure, Balyan told reporters, “I was here to review the developmental works in the district. Though I had a meeting, it would have been better had the Collector and MLA present there.”

“I had great expectations from the local representative but he did not turn up to the meeting too. We may belong to different political parties but our aim should be the same, to serve the people of Odisha and Koraput in particular,” Balyan said.

Balyan urged the district authority and the political leaders to not repeat such kind of behaviour in future and cooperate with the Centre to formulate better schemes for the upliftment of the down-trodden.

“PM Modi has made schemes for the development of people. These schemes have nothing to do with politics,” Balyan added.

As per reports, the Koraput district administration was intimated about the visit of the Union Minister four days back.
